WYSOLONE DT 5 MG

Indications

WYSOLONE DT 5 MG is a corticosteroid medication primarily indicated for the treatment of various inflammatory and autoimmune conditions. It is commonly prescribed for conditions such as asthma, rheumatoid arthritis, and inflammatory bowel disease. Additionally, it may be used to manage allergic reactions, skin disorders, and certain types of cancer. The anti-inflammatory properties of WYSOLONE DT make it an effective choice for reducing inflammation and suppressing the immune response in these conditions.

Mechanism of Action

The active ingredient in WYSOLONE DT 5 MG is prednisolone, a synthetic glucocorticoid. Prednisolone exerts its effects by binding to glucocorticoid receptors in the cytoplasm of target cells. This binding activates the receptor, leading to the translocation of the receptor-ligand complex into the nucleus. Once in the nucleus, the complex interacts with specific DNA sequences, resulting in the modulation of gene expression. This process leads to the inhibition of pro-inflammatory cytokines and the promotion of anti-inflammatory proteins, thereby reducing inflammation and modulating the immune response.

Pharmacological Properties

WYSOLONE DT 5 MG has a rapid onset of action and is well-absorbed when administered orally. The bioavailability of prednisolone is approximately 70-90%, and it reaches peak plasma concentrations within 1-2 hours after ingestion. The drug is extensively metabolized in the liver, primarily by the cytochrome P450 enzyme system, producing various metabolites that are excreted in urine. The half-life of prednisolone ranges from 2 to 4 hours, although its effects can last longer due to its ability to induce changes in gene expression. The anti-inflammatory effects of WYSOLONE DT are dose-dependent, and its therapeutic effects can be observed within a few hours of administration.

Contraindications

WYSOLONE DT 5 MG is contraindicated in patients with known hypersensitivity to prednisolone or any of its components. It should not be used in individuals with systemic fungal infections, active tuberculosis, or other viral infections where the immune response is critical. Additionally, caution should be exercised in patients with a history of peptic ulcers, hypertension, diabetes mellitus, or osteoporosis, as corticosteroids can exacerbate these conditions. Pregnant and breastfeeding women should also consult their healthcare provider before using this medication.

Side Effects

Like all medications, WYSOLONE DT 5 MG may cause side effects. Common side effects include gastrointestinal disturbances such as nausea, vomiting, and dyspepsia. Other potential side effects include increased appetite, weight gain, mood changes, and sleep disturbances. Long-term use of corticosteroids can lead to more serious side effects, including adrenal suppression, osteoporosis, and increased risk of infections. Patients should be monitored for these adverse effects, especially during prolonged therapy. It is essential to report any unusual symptoms or side effects to a healthcare provider promptly.

Dosage and Administration

The dosage of WYSOLONE DT 5 MG varies depending on the condition being treated, the severity of the disease, and the patient’s response to therapy. It is typically initiated at a higher dose, which may be gradually tapered down based on clinical response. For adults, the usual starting dose ranges from 5 to 60 mg per day, depending on the specific indication. For children, the dosage is usually calculated based on body weight. WYSOLONE DT should be taken orally with food to minimize gastrointestinal irritation. It is important to follow the prescribing physician’s instructions regarding dosage and duration of therapy.

Interactions

WYSOLONE DT 5 MG may interact with several medications, potentially altering their effects or increasing the risk of side effects. Notably, n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s) may increase the risk of gastrointestinal bleeding when used concurrently with corticosteroids. Anticoagulants, such as warfarin, may also have altered effects when taken with prednisolone, necessitating close monitoring of coagulation parameters. Additionally, certain antiepileptic drugs and rifampicin can decrease the effectiveness of prednisolone by increasing its metabolism. Patients should inform their healthcare provider of all medications they are taking to avoid potential interactions.

Precautions

Before starting WYSOLONE DT 5 MG, patients should be thoroughly evaluated for any pre-existing conditions that may contraindicate its use. Regular monitoring of blood pressure, blood glucose levels, and bone density may be necessary during long-term therapy. Patients should be advised to avoid exposure to infections, as corticosteroids can suppress the immune system. It is also important to taper the dosage gradually when discontinuing treatment to prevent withdrawal symptoms and adrenal insufficiency. Patients should be educated about the signs of potential side effects and when to seek medical attention.
